Gutter rerouting services involve modifying the existing gutter system to better direct water away from a property's foundation and structure. This process typically includes removing the current gutters and downspouts, then installing new pathways that improve water flow and prevent pooling or overflow issues. The goal is to ensure that rainwater is efficiently channeled away from the building, reducing the risk of water damage, basement flooding, and landscape erosion. Professionals specializing in gutter rerouting assess the property's layout and rainfall patterns to design a system that effectively manages water runoff.

This service addresses common problems associated with traditional gutter systems, such as overflowing during heavy rains, improper drainage, and water pooling near the foundation. These issues can lead to structural damage, mold growth, and compromised landscaping. Gutter rerouting helps resolve these concerns by redirecting water to more suitable drainage points, such as storm drains or designated runoff areas. It can also prevent water from seeping into basements or crawl spaces, protecting the property's interior and foundation integrity.

Properties that typically utilize gutter rerouting services include residential homes, especially those with complex rooflines or landscaping that obstructs proper water flow. Commercial buildings, which often have larger roof areas and more extensive drainage needs, also benefit from rerouted gutters. Additionally, properties situated in areas prone to heavy rainfall or with challenging terrain may require rerouting to ensure effective water management. This service is suitable for any property owner seeking to improve the efficiency and longevity of their gutter system.

Cost of Gutter Rerouting - Typically ranges between $1,500 and $4,500 depending on the size of the home and complexity of the reroute. For example, rerouting gutters on a standard single-family residence may cost around $2,500.

Factors Influencing Cost - The total expense can vary based on the length of rerouted gutters and the type of materials used. Longer rerouting projects or those requiring custom fittings may increase costs beyond the average range.

Additional Expenses - Some projects may include costs for removing old gutters, repairing fascia, or installing new downspouts, which can add $200 to $800 to the overall price. These extras depend on the existing gutter system and property condition.

Cost Variability - Prices for gutter rerouting services differ across local contractors, with estimates fluctuating based on project scope and regional labor rates. Contact local service providers for detailed quotes tailored to specific need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
